Abstract

A solar heating and hot water system is composed of a solar thermal collector, a water tank, a superconducting radiator and a heat pump. The solar heating and hot water system is characterized in that a water inlet and outlet pipe of the solar thermal collector is connected to the water tank, a circulating water pump is arranged on the water inlet and outlet pipe, a heat pump circulating water pipe for the heat pump is connected with the water tank, the heat pump performs automatic heating when the water temperature of the water tank is lower than a required temperature, a heating circulating pipe for the superconducting radiator is connected with the water tank, and a heating circulating water pump is installed on the heating circulating pipe, therefore, the solar thermal collector, the superconducting radiator and the heat pump form a totally-enclosed circulating system with the water tank serving as a center. The water in the circulating system can be recycled, a water inlet pipe and a water outlet pipe are additionally arranged on the water tank, the water inlet pipe is connected to tap water, and the water outlet pipe is connected to water consumption site for supplying hot water. The solar heating and hot water system has the advantages that consumption of conventional energy resources can be effectively reduced, utilization rate of the solar energy can be improved, operation is reliable, heat collection of the solar thermal collector serves as a main source and heating of the heat pump serves as an auxiliary source, and energy can be saved and emission of pollutants can be reduced effectively.
